Tennessee narrowly defeats Illinois in intense back-and-forth contest

Illinois faced a narrow defeat against top-ranked Tennessee, losing 66-64 at the State Farm Center. The game concluded with a dramatic finish as Tennessee scored the winning basket just as time expired.

The match was closely contested, featuring 14 ties and 13 lead changes. Kasparas Jakucionis led Illinois with 22 points, marking his fifth consecutive game scoring over 20 points. He also contributed three rebounds, two assists, and one steal.

Tre White added to Illinois' efforts with 11 points in what was his fourth double-digit scoring game of the season. Kylan Boswell and Will Riley each scored 10 points; Boswell also collected seven rebounds and made a steal, while Riley grabbed five boards.

Illinois will next play against Missouri in the McBride Homes Braggin' Rights matchup on December 22 at Enterprise Center in St. Louis. The game is scheduled to begin at noon Central Time on ESPN.

Kasparas Jakucionis's performance placed him alongside Will Riley as the first Illinois freshmen to score more than ten points against a top-ranked opponent since Jereme Richmond achieved this feat in January 2011 against Ohio State.

Jakucionis extended his record as the only freshman in Illinois history to have five consecutive games scoring over twenty points. He has also consistently hit multiple three-pointers in each of these games.

Tre White continued his strong form by adding two rebounds and an assist to his eleven-point tally for the night. Meanwhile, Tomislav Ivisic secured four points along with twelve rebounds, marking his fifth straight game with ten or more rebounds.
